预计到 2034 年,原代细胞培养市场规模将从 2025 年的 30.1 亿美元成长至 76.3 亿美元,2026 年至 2034 年的复合年增长率为 10.9%。

随着研究人员在药物研发和疾病研究中越来越依赖生理相关的细胞模型,全球原代细胞培养市场正在扩张。与永生化细胞株相比,原代细胞培养具有更高的生物学精确性,因此对转化研究至关重要。再生医学和毒性测试应用领域日益增长的需求也推动了市场的持续成长。

成长要素包括:针对人类相关临床模型的监管激励措施、细胞分离和冷冻保存技术的进步,以及个人化医疗研究的扩展。供体特异性和疾病特异性原代细胞培养物的日益普及提高了研究的准确性。供应商与研究机构之间的合作也有助于提高细胞培养物的可及性和产品品质。

未来的成长机会在于与类器官系统、3D培养和微生理平台的整合。临床应用对符合GMP标准的原代培养细胞的需求预计将会成长。能够确保符合伦理的采购、认证和可扩展性的供应商将在不断变化的市场格局中获得竞争优势。

The Primary Cells Market size is expected to reach USD 7.63 Billion in 2034 from USD 3.01 Billion (2025) growing at a CAGR of 10.9% during 2026-2034.

The Global Primary Cells market is expanding as researchers increasingly rely on physiologically relevant cell models for drug discovery and disease research. Primary cells offer improved biological accuracy compared to immortalized cell lines, making them essential for translational studies. Rising demand from regenerative medicine and toxicity testing applications supports consistent market growth.

Growth drivers include regulatory encouragement for human-relevant testing models, improved isolation and cryopreservation techniques, and expansion of personalized medicine research. Increasing availability of donor-specific and disease-state primary cells strengthens research precision. Partnerships between suppliers and research institutions also enhance accessibility and product quality.

Future opportunities lie in integration with organoid systems, 3D cultures, and microphysiological platforms. Demand for GMP-grade primary cells for clinical applications will rise. Suppliers that ensure ethical sourcing, authentication, and scalability will gain competitive advantage in this evolving market landscape.
